I can only speak for WAR and DRK (having played drk to 70 in POTD) and I've only beeen playing for ~ a month, so I have recently been leveling these jobs.
WAR gets fun (for me) at level 38. This is when you get storms path. by this point you will mostly have been using emnity combo so the guage combo will feel so much nicer. by this point you will also have stance + inner beast. A second fun spike comes at level 54. By now you have deliverance + fel cleave, I dont think I need to justify more than that.
(disclaimer, my DRK is like level 43 ish, going purely off POTD experience)
DRK was simple to me, the job really felt like it was missing a good way to use MP until I got dark arts, which is level 45. TBN was a cool get too.
